Bhopal (Madhya Pradesh): Bhopal MP Alok Sharma stormed out of District Development Coordination and Monitoring Committee (DISHA) meeting at District Panchayat on Friday, expressing his anger over the absence of Bhopal Municipal Corporation (BMC) Commissioner and officials from the Public Health Engineering (PHE) department.
Sharma criticised the attitude of the Municipal Corporation, accusing them of disrespecting people of Bhopal and public representatives. ‘This is an insult to the people of Bhopal. The BMC Commissioner’s failure to attend the meeting and his refusal to answer calls from the MLA, Mayor and myself is unacceptable,’ MP Sharma said by concluding the meeting.
DISHA meeting, which was being held for the first time by MP Sharma, had initially started with a review of the electricity company and irrigation issues.
However, when it came to discussing matters related to the BMC, the absence of BMC Commissioner Harendra Narayan, became apparent. When asked who had replaced him, the attendees were told that no one had arrived in his stead.
The meeting had been scheduled to discuss crucial issues such as the Smart City project, electricity, health and education. Despite disappointment, District Panchayat President Ramkunwar Bai Gurjar, Vice President Mohan Jat, CEO Ila Tiwari and other district officials were present. In an attempt to resolve the situation, MP Sharma, Mayor Malti Rai and MLA Bhagwan Das Sabnani tried calling the Municipal Commissioner, but their calls went unanswered.
Frustrated by the lack of response, MP Alok Sharma took the decision to dismiss the meeting, calling it an insult to 35 lakh residents of Bhopal. Ending the meeting as soon as it began, the MP said, ‘I have left the Lok Sabha and come here for this meeting to get updates about Sanjeevani clinics, CM Infra and condition of district’s drainage systems ahead of the rainy season’.
Sharma further said that functioning of the BMC is being affected and also condemned the functioning of the BMC commissioner. Following the cancellation of the meeting, Collector Kaushalendra Vikram Singh arrived to meet with angry public representatives and address their concerns. After this, MP Sharma told media persons that the meeting has been postponed due to absence of officials. We will soon have a meeting regarding issues related to the public.
